Ubuntu 12.04 奇怪的内部电池容量错误

Ubuntu 12.04 奇怪的内部电池容量错误

我最近购买了一台带有 ATI 显卡的 MSI-X370 笔记本电脑,并删除了 Windows 系统并换成了 Ubuntu 12.04。

现在,直到我从 beta 2 升级到第一个稳定的 Ubuntu 12.04 版本为止,我都没有遇到过这个问题。

问题在于:ACPI 知道我的电池容量为 4400mAh,但只会随机充满电。否则,它会充电到 86% 左右,笔记本电脑上会闪烁橙色指示灯,而我的 acpi -V 显示我已充电至 100%。奇怪的是,我再次执行 cat info,它仍然没有充满电。为什么会有差异?acpi、upower、gnome-power-manager 中是否有变化?我迷茫了,似乎没有人愿意提供帮助。

cat info:/proc/acpi/battery/BAT1$ cat ./info 存在:是 设计容量:4300 mAh 上次满容量:4053 mAh 电池技术:可充电 设计电压:14800 mV 设计容量警告:0 mAh 设计容量低:0 mAh 循环次数:0 容量粒度 1:1 mAh 容量粒度 2:1 mAh 型号:?MODEL

序列号:

电池类型:LION

OEM 信息:?客户

我支持任何人的想法

谢谢

答案1

橙色闪烁表示电池有问题,http://forum-en.msi.com/faq/article/battery-led-is-blinking-orange

橙色闪烁表示电池故障,http://forum-en.msi.com/index.php?topic=125647.0

由于只用了 2 个月,所以可能仍在保修期内,请联系 MSI 进行更换。如果不在保修范围内,则应购买新电池。

答案2

电池会随着老化而失去容量。即使不使用,也就是放在仓库的架子上。

如果您看到的容量约为设计容量的 85%,我会说对于使用了一年左右的电池来说,这还不算太糟糕(尽管通常对于全新的电池,您会期望这个数字更高)。

编辑:鉴于这个特定的电池是全新的,并且容量似乎下降得太快,因此电池可能有故障。

电池容量可能设计为 4400mAh,但全新时实际为 4480mAh,然后在头一年半内降至 3950mAh。但是,在任何时候,如果您将电池完全充电至该容量,则应报告为 100% 充电(或 98% 以上,取决于充电器的强度),即使电池容量仅​​为电池设计容量的 89%。这是因为充电百分比应报告为实际容量的百分比,而不是设计容量的百分比。

无论如何,这不是 Ubuntu 的问题。我的意思是,充电器给电池充电多少,何时停止充电,以及电池能够存储多少电量,都不是问题。但是,Ubuntu 中的报告方式可能是。如果你有理由怀疑 Ubuntu 实际上是报告电池容量不正确,尽管我上面说过,但这是完全有可能的。

还要注意,电池保存的所有统计数据都是最佳猜测,并且它们在准确测量进出电量方面的能力受到一定限制。

这个答案可能并没有真正解决您的问题,但希望它仍然有一定用处。

答案3

我要感谢所有参与讨论的人,因为这启发了我测试这台笔记本电脑的充电方法时使用的一些想法。我将此标记为已解决只是因为我能够再次将电池充电至 100%...但是,我无法找到问题的根源,而且我怀疑此修复是否适用于其他笔记本电脑。关于涓流充电,我发现(感谢 mateo 和 neon_overload)计算机开启期间提供的能量无法有效充电,大概是因为向系统提供的电量过多。当电池电量超过 90% 时,似乎有一个内置的安全机制可以防止电池充电过多,并且每当我尝试从测量的 90% 以上为笔记本电脑充电时,它就会被激活。为了解决这个问题,我将电池电量耗尽至 80%(测量容量,而不是设计容量),并在系统开启时拔出电池。然后我关闭系统电源并重新插入电池。这使系统避免了涓流充电,也避免了内置的安全机制。20 分钟后,我看到的橙色闪烁灯消失了,白色充电灯熄灭了,表明电池已充满电。
再次感谢你们所有人的帮助,非常感谢。

linux_RRT

相关内容